Epiphany Light in Taizé Prayer
As we continue celebrating the Christmas season at Saint Barnabas, we come to the Feast of Epiphany, the moment when the light of Christ is revealed to the world. Scripture tells us that a star led the Magi to Bethlehem, where they honored the Christ Child with their gifts of gold, frankincense, and myrrh.
After their encounter with Jesus, the Magi returned home by another road.
Epiphany invites us to pause and ask a simple but meaningful question. Are we leaving this Christmas season changed? What has God revealed to us, and how might that shape the way we move into the new year? As a community rooted in prayer, worship, and shared life, this season invites us to listen for where God may be gently leading us next.
Monthly Taizé service at Saint Barnabas on the 1st Tuesday of the month at 7:00 p.m. | Sanctuary
Experience the serenity of a Taizé service, a meditative gathering inspired by the renowned Taizé community in France. Join us for a liturgy infused with the songs from Taizé, accompanied by scriptures, periods of silence, and prayers. Taizé-style liturgy provides the opportunity for a tranquil and serene worship experience.
